Transaction 5819a84f38b463379324172eced2ef7d51b5db094a4e90a42fa3201dc2bd1973

6 Input
2 Outputs
  • 5819a84f38b463379324172eced2ef7d51b5db094a4e90a42fa3201dc2bd1973:0
  • value  5014236
    address  3NuewQoXYnASgAHn2DzD7WPSAisKz9UbTG
  • 5819a84f38b463379324172eced2ef7d51b5db094a4e90a42fa3201dc2bd1973:1
  • value  1000109
    address  1AFoBBhmjwne8vztFsTXcaCP6szx6qkGLd